α-Amylase (Bacillus licheniformis)
Content: | 10 mL – 3,000 Units/mL or 40 mL – 3,000 Units/mL or 100 mL – 3,000 Units/mL or 100 mL – 750 Units/mL (ANKOM) |
Shipping Temperature: | Ambient |
Storage Temperature: | 2-8oC |
Formulation: | Stabilised solution |
Physical Form: | Solution |
Stability: | > 1 year under recommended storage conditions |
High purity α-Amylase (Bacillus licheniformis) for use in research, biochemical enzyme assays and in vitro diagnostic analysis.
For use in Megazyme Dietary Fiber methods, suitable for use at pH 6.5 and above.
E-BLAAM-A-100mL specifically to be used with ANKOMTDF Dietary Fiber Analyzer

Specification
Enzyme Activity: | α-Amylase |
EC Number: | 3.2.1.1 |
CAZy Family: | GH13 |
CAS Number: | 9000-90-2, 9000-85-5 |
Synonyms: | alpha-amylase; 4-alpha-D-glucan glucanohydrolase |
Source: | Bacillus licheniformis |
Molecular Weight: | 58,000 |
Expression: | Purified from Bacillus licheniformis |
Specificity: | endo-hydrolysis of α-1,4-D-glucosidic linkages in starch. |
Specific Activity: | ~ 55 U/mg (40oC, pH 6.5 on Ceralpha reagent) |
Unit Definition: | One Unit of α-amylase is the amount of enzyme required to release one µmole of p-nitrophenol from blocked p-nitrophenyl-maltoheptaoside per minute (in the presence of excess α-glucosidase) at pH 6.0 and 40oC. |
Temperature Optima: | 75oC |
pH Optima: | 6.5 |
Application examples: | For use in Megazyme Dietary Fiber methods. |
